How to become a Director ASPCA Animal Rescue?

To become a Director at ASPCA Animal Rescue, candidates typically need extensive experience in animal welfare, nonprofit management, or related fields, along with strong leadership and organizational skills. A bachelor's degree is usually required, with many directors holding advanced degrees or specialized certifications in animal care, nonprofit administration, or related areas. Prior experience in senior management roles and a demonstrated commitment to animal rescue are essential for this position.

Job description

Tiny Cat Animal Rescue is seeking Foster Coordinators to help support and manage our foster network. This role focuses on onboarding new foster volunteers, coordinating placements, and providing ongoing support to ensure foster homes are well-matched and well-supported. Foster Coordinators work collaboratively with one another, the Director of Operations, and the adoption team to ensure clear communication and smooth transitions.

What You’ll Do

  • Recruit fosters and communicate with prospective and current foster volunteers
  • Assist with onboarding and orientation of new fosters
  • Coordinate foster placements based on availability and cat needs
  • Track foster capacity and availability
  • Provide ongoing support and check-ins
  • Serve as a point of contact for foster-related questions
  • Maintain organized and consistent communication across the team

Ideal Qualities

  • Strong communication and interpersonal skills
  • Organized, dependable, and detail-oriented
  • Calm, responsive, and solution-oriented
  • Able to exercise sound judgment and manage multiple moving pieces
  • Discreet and respectful when handling personal information
  • Comfortable guiding volunteers and making thoughtful foster placement recommendations
  • Experience with animal rescue or volunteer coordination helpful but not required

Commitment

  • Approximately 2–5 hours per week with flexible scheduling
  • This role can be performed remotely; occasional availability to assist with local coordination and foster transport is a plus
